Subject: Pulling a Random Sample using SPSS
Content-Type: text/plain; charset=us-ascii
I am using SPSS-PC for windows v 6.1.2 and need to pull a random sample
of 1,000 households from a mailing list of approximately 25,000. I know
select cases offers a random selection, however the documentation describes
this as a "pseudo-random sample". What does the "pseudo" mean in this case?
Any other ways to pull a systematic sample using SPSS syntax?
